Private funeral services will be held for Mrs. Vernell Parker Jones, 89, of 2420 Cannon Bridge Road, Cordova, SC.
Mrs. Vernell Parker Jones, the daughter of the late Freddie and Annie Mae Busby Parker, was born September 17, 1930 in Orangeburg County, South Carolina. She departed this earthly life on May 1, 2020.
Lee, as she was affectionately known, touched the lives of many people during her lifetime. Her compassion for others was exemplified in her everyday life. She will sincerely be missed and forever remembered as a devoted wife, mother, grandmother, great-grandmother, great-great-grandmother, sister, aunt, cousin and friend.
She attended the public schools of Orangeburg, SC.
Lee joined Canaan United Methodist Church at an early age and continued her zeal for faith there until it merged into Edisto Fork United Methodist Church. She served on several committees at church and was a member of the United Methodist Women, Edisto Fork Senior Choir and was a Communion Stewart.
Lee was preceded in death by her late husband, Herman Jones; two sons: Walter and Harvey Johnson; and five siblings: Hubert Parker Mary Frances Argrow, Lucille Huggins, Georgia Ann Keitt and Lois P. Martin.
